grep searches for file patterns. If you’re looking for a specific pattern in the output of another command, grep will highlight the relevant lines. Use this command to search log files, specific processes, and more. If you want to see if Apache Tomcat is started, you might be overwhelmed by the number of lines. By piping this output to the grep command, you can isolate the lines that indicate server startup.
